Being part of the BV family, is more than just working, it’s being convinced that you will leave your mark... in shaping a world of Trust . JOB RESPONSIBILITIES: 1. Technical Power System Analysis Modeling & Simulation: Conduct steady-state (load flow, short-circuit) and dynamic stability analyses (transient, frequency, and voltage stability) using software like PSS/E, Digsilent PowerFactory, or PSCAD. Grid Connection Studies: Lead impact assessments for connecting large-scale solar, wind, and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S) to the national grids of countries like Vietnam, Thailand, or Indonesia. Grid Code Compliance: Evaluate projects against specific national grid codes to ensure system reliability. 2. Strategic Advisory & Regional Planning Grid Modernization: Advise on "Smart Grid" technologies, including Advanced Distribution Management Systems (ADMS), HVDC technology, and Digital Twins for asset management. Energy Transition Roadmaps: Assist governments in developing Power Development Plans (PDP) that balance aggressive renewable targets with grid stability. ASEAN Interconnection: Support the development of cross-border power trade and multilateral interconnectors (e.g., the Laos-Thailand-Malaysia-Singapore Power Integration Project). 3. Business Development & Client Management Proposal Leadership: Lead the technical portion of tenders for national utility (e.g., PLN, EVN, TNB, EGAT) and/or International Financing Institution (Asian Development Bank (ADB), World Bank, KFW, etc.) projects. Stakeholder Engagement: Communicate complex technical findings to non-technical stakeholders, including regulators and investment committees. JOB REQUIREMENTS: Possess a bachelor's degree in electrical engineering, power systems, or related field (Master's preferred) At least 8 to 12 years of experience in power grid operations, engineering or utility consulting Well-versed in PSS/E, DIgSILENT PowerFactory, ETAP or MATLAB/ Simulink. Familiarity with ASEAN grid codes and the regulatory landscape of at least 2 or 3 SEA countries. Proficiency in written and spoken of English (business proficient). Fluency in Bahasa, Vietnamese or Thai is a significant advantage.
